Orders are $10 each + PP fees which includes a First Class Mail packet. Any money left at the end of this group buy will be going to charity.

Stem Options : CherryMX, Alps, and Topre
Specs : 10mm x 18mm x 18mm, 1.5mm thickness on walls

Orders will end ON MONDAY FEB. 22nd.
